Example 9–12 merges three identically sequenced files into one file.
Example 9–12 Merging Files
IDENTIFICATION DIVISION.
PROGRAM-ID.
MERGE01.
******************************************************
*
This program merges three identically sequenced
*
*
regional sales files into one total sales file.
*
*
The program adds sales amounts and writes one
*
*
record for each product code.
*
******************************************************
ENVIRONMENT DIVISION.
CONFIGURATION SECTION.
INPUT-OUTPUT SECTION.
FILE-CONTROL.
SELECT REGION1-SALES ASSIGN TO "REG1SLS".
SELECT REGION2-SALES ASSIGN TO "REG2SLS".
SELECT REGION3-SALES ASSIGN TO "REG3SLS".
SELECT MERGE-FILE
ASSIGN TO "MRGFILE".
SELECT TOTAL-SALES
ASSIGN TO "TOTLSLS".
DATA DIVISION.
FILE SECTION.
FD
REGION1-SALES
LABEL RECORDS ARE STANDARD.
01
REGION1-RECORD
PIC X(100).
FD
REGION2-SALES
LABEL RECORDS ARE STANDARD.
01
REGION2-RECORD
PIC X(100).
FD
REGION3-SALES
LABEL RECORDS ARE STANDARD.
01
REGION3-RECORD
PIC X(100).
SD
MERGE-FILE.
01
MERGE-REC.
03
M-REGION-CODE
PIC XX.
03
M-PRODUCT-CODE
PIC X(10).
03
M-SALES-AMT
PIC S9(7)V99.
03
FILLER
PIC X(79).
